    The Great Tunnel At Niagara Falls: The Story Of A Bore That Is Not A Bore
    • This book tells the story of the construction of the Great Tunnel at Niagara Falls, which was created for the purpose of harnessing the power of the falls to generate electricity. The tunnel was a massive engineering feat and a triumph of human ingenuity. Paine and Granger describe in detail the challenges involved in drilling through solid rock and shale to create the tunnel. They also recount the political and financial struggles that the project faced. Ultimately, the Great Tunnel transformed the region and set a new standard for hydroelectric power generation.
